## Deployment

This release replaces the homegrown Taskbarrel queue with the new Relayline broker. Release managers should deploy the broker first, verify consumer lag is zero, then flip the producer flag in a second rollout. Rollback requires restoring the Taskbarrel state snapshot taken pre-cutover, so do not skip that step. Relayline reads the following configuration values at startup.

config for hawip-bahop:
[fendor]
host = fendor.paliqworks.corp
user = fendor_svc
database = fendor_prod

Runbook: account recovery — soft deletes, orders table. Heads up: Brindle's orders table never hard-deletes. Rows get a deleted_at stamp and drop out of the storefront views, so a "missing" order is usually just soft-deleted. To restore, clear the stamp via the Ledgerpatch tool — don't touch the table directly. Ledgerpatch needs the recovery account, and yes, it's the shared one. The passphrase for that account is right below this line.

strongbox words: druvan-lamys-eliius-jorax-istox-soreth-ulays-gilix-ralix-oliiel-norwyn-casvan-praius

The proposed Lumivane Plus subscription tier models favourably against our base assumptions. Projected attach rate of 11% among existing subscribers yields incremental annual revenue of roughly 2.4M at steady state, with margin contribution near 68% after support costs. Sensitivity analysis shows breakeven holds even at a 7% attach rate, provided churn stays below 3.1% monthly. Pricing elasticity testing in the Redmoor pilot supports the proposed point. The note below outlines the confidential rollout intent.

board note of yahog-haduf: Only 5 of the 120 pilot accounts renewed Quenwyn, so a churn review is set for October 1.